Hoshiarpur- In the memory of international umpire Late. RC Sharma, a triangular series was organized by Hoshiarpur District Cricket Association (HDCA) at the cricket ground located in Railway Mandi. Three teams HDCA-A, HDCA-B and Basic Cricket Academy Dasuha participated in the tournament. Giving information in this regard, HDCA Secretary Dr. Raman Ghai said that today the final match of the series was played between HDCA-A and Basic Cricket Academy Dasuha.
In which HDCA-A won the toss and batted first and scored 282 runs for the loss of one wicket in 35 overs. In which Parth Sharma contributed 152 not out, Yuvraj 82 and Manmeet 26 not out. Chasing a target of 283 runs, the Dasuha team was all out for 118 runs. In which Mankaran contributed 26 runs and Manjot 20 runs. While bowling, Mannan Narayan of Hoshiarpur took 5 wickets for 8 runs, Sankalp took 2 wickets for 12 runs and Nanda and Aryan took 1 wicket each. Dr. Ghai said that with the aim of connecting children with sports, such tournaments will be organized in the future as well.
During this, Parth Sharma of Hoshiarpur was awarded the Man of the Match, Mannan Narayan was awarded the Best Bowler and Mankaran of Dasuha team was awarded the Best Batsman. Congratulating the winning team, Dr. Ghai wished the team good luck for taking forward similar good performances in the future as well. He also honored the team by giving prizes. HDCA President Dr. Daljit Khela also congratulated the players and coaches on the team's victory.
